Can guacamole increase Lipitor side effects? Guacamole itself does not interact with Lipitor (atorvastatin). The avocado in guacamole supplies healthy fats and fiber that generally support heart health, not drug metabolism. What matters is any additional ingredients. Grapefruit juice added to some guacamole recipes can raise atorvastatin levels by inhibiting the CYP3A4 enzyme, increasing the chance of muscle pain, weakness, or liver enzyme changes. How much grapefruit triggers the interaction? Even small amounts of grapefruit juice—about 200 mL daily—can double atorvastatin blood levels. Whole grapefruit segments or zest produce similar effects. Regular intake matters more than a single bite. Does the interaction last? CYP3A4 inhibition can persist for 24 hours or longer after the last grapefruit exposure, so spacing guacamole and Lipitor by a day does not reliably prevent the problem. Who should watch portions? Patients on 40 mg or higher daily doses of atorvastatin, those over age 65, or anyone with existing muscle or liver issues face higher risk and may need to avoid grapefruit entirely. What do guidelines recommend? The Lipitor prescribing information and FDA labeling advise against consuming grapefruit products while taking atorvastatin. Doctors often switch patients to a statin less affected by grapefruit, such as rosuvastatin or pravastatin, if dietary restrictions are impractical. How does Lipitor’s patent status affect choices? Atorvastatin has been generic since 2011, so cost is rarely a barrier to switching if grapefruit avoidance becomes difficult.
